Fred Again.. unveils his highly awaited single Jungle, with contributions from Kieren Hebden
The fast-rising British record producer and songwriter Fred Again.. has consistently made the headlines in the industry for the past 12 months through his exceptionally electrifying tunes and spellbinding live performances. Having released two deeply personal albums last year, the artist made his way to the different stages of top-notch events and festivals including Coachella, Melt, Primavera, and Way Out West. After spending weeks playing out his unreleased banger ‘Jungle‘ in front of club folks and festival-goers, Fred Again.. has just officially dropped it as a single on all platforms via Atlantic Records.
Inspired by his series of club-based records which include recently released tunes like Lights Out and Admit It (U Don’t Want 2), ‘Jungle’ is another dancefloor-ready record blessed with hypnotic vocal loops, dark synth melodies, and an incredibly catchy bass house drop. As a matter of fact, Jungle was a result of some random studio sessions that Fred had with Kieren Hebden which pushed the track into a completely new territory that was unexplored for both artists.
